What is a Fob Key?
A fob key generally serves multiple functions, including:
Remote Keyless Entry: Allows the owner to unlock or lock the doors from a range.Engine Start/Stop: Enables the driver to start or stop the vehicle's engine without placing a key.Alarm Activation/Deactivation: Provides functions to set or shut down the vehicle's alarm system.Table: Common Functions of a Fob KeyFunctionDescriptionRemote Keyless EntryUnlock/lock doors from a range.Engine Start/StopStart or shut off the engine with the push of a button.Alarm ActivationActivate/deactivate the vehicle's alarm system.Panic ButtonSounds the vehicle's alarm, discouraging potential threats.Why Would You Need a Replacement Fob Key?
There are a number of scenarios in which a vehicle owner may need a replacement fob key:
Loss or Theft: If the fob key is lost or stolen, it's essential to replace it to prevent unauthorized gain access to.Damage: Fob keys can struggle with wear and tear, causing breakdown.Battery Issues: If the fob key's battery is dead, changing the battery may not constantly restore functionality.Replacement Options for Fob Keys
